Council of State Analysed Topics on the National Agenda

The Council of State approved adjusting the programme of the Sixth Ordinary Session of the National Assembly of People’s Power, in its Tenth Legislature, and to conduct it only on the 18th of December, via videoconference; taking into account the country’s complex situation

An update on the progress of the study and analysis process of the Government Programme to correct distortions and reinvigorate the economy, which is underway in the country between the 15th of November and the 30th of December, was received by the members of the Council of State at its ordinary session corresponding to the month of December, chaired by the President of this body, Esteban Lazo Hernández, and with the participation, at the National Capitol, of the First Secretary of the Central Committee of the Party and President of the Republic, Miguel Díaz-Canel Bermúdez, and of the Prime Minister Manuel Marrero Cruz.

The significance of this process, as a demonstration of popular participation, with a view to enriching and strengthening the Government Programme based on the concrete proposals derived from the debates and to contributing, with everyone’s input, to its implementation; was highlighted in the fruitful analysis.

The member of the Secretariat and head of the Economic Productive Department of the Central Committee of the Party, Jorge Luis Broche Lorenzo, in the presentation of this topic, delved into the nature, content and scope of the aforementioned Government Programme; its background, structure, general and specific objectives; as well as noted that, as part of the study and analysis of the Government Programme, 6,361 meetings have been held, 54,372 interventions made and 12,900 proposals submitted, according to data issued as of the close of the fifth of December.

Esteban Lazo emphasised the importance of this popular consultation as a constructive and collective building exercise; and the relevance of verifying the progress of its results at this stage, after the Council of State had previously evaluated in depth the compliance with the implementation of the ten general objectives of the Government Programme, through the accountability reports of their respective heads at the ordinary sessions of this body held in the months of October and November.

During the session, the Council of State approved the decree-laws «On Foreign Currency Transactions in the National Economy», «On Financial Education» and «On the Association between State and Private Business Entities».

Furthermore, the members of this body evaluated, prior to their presentation at the upcoming Sixth Ordinary Session of the National Assembly of People’s Power, the draft laws «On the Exceptional Reduction of the Current Duration of the Term of Office of Delegates to the Municipal Assemblies of People’s Power» and the «General Law of Science, Technology and Innovation», as well as the aspects relating to the update of the Legislative Schedule for the year 2026.

At the ordinary session, this body also approved conducting the control and oversight exercise on the General Customs of the Republic; a process that will be directed by the Commission for National Defence and Interior Order of the Cuban Parliament, with the participation also of the deputies from the Commission for Attention to Services; and which will cover the close of the year 2025 and be developed in the first quarter of the year 2026.

Lastly, the Council of State approved adjusting the programme of the Sixth Ordinary Session of the National Assembly of People’s Power, in its Tenth Legislature, and to conduct it only on the 18th of December, via videoconference; taking into account the country’s complex situation.
